Tangcun Township
Tangcun Township, belonging to Anyuan County, Ganzhou City, Jiangxi Province, is the north gate of Anyuan. It is adjacent to Fucha Township and Pangushan town of Yudu County in the East, Longbu town in the south, Shuangyuan Township and Hanfang township of Ganxian District in the west, and qilushan town of Yudu County in the north. As of May 2019, Tangcun Township covers an area of 150.73 square kilometers and has six administrative villages with a population of 9900.
administrative division
As of May 2019, Tangcun village governs six administrative villages, including Baitu village, Shanglong village, Tangcun village, Longzhuang village, Huangsha village and Sanlian Village. There is a state-owned Longbu forest farm in the area, and the township government is in Baitu.

natural resources
Yindaozi mountain in Tangcun township is the highest peak in Anyuan (1194.4 meters above sea level). The infrastructure in the area is perfect. Liyuan highway connects Anyuan and Yudu, passes through the territory from north to south, and rural and forest roads are unblocked. The township has achieved "three links" (electricity, telephone, mobile, telecom, CCTV). The territory is rich in resources, underground minerals include rare earth, tungsten, coal, etc.; ground resources mainly produce wood (pine, fir, lotus, camphor), bamboo (Phyllostachys pubescens, bitter bamboo), known as "Anyuan forestry and Phyllostachys pubescens big township", at the same time has rich bee resources, rich in honey, Camellia oleifera and tung oil. Organization setup
At the end of 2003, the original 10 administrative villages in Tangcun Township were merged into Baitu village, Zhongliu village into Tangcun village, Zhongxin village into Longzhuang village and Yangqiao village into Sanlian Village in order to reduce the number of organizations. Now Tangcun Township governs six administrative villages, namely Baitu village, Tangcun village, Sanlian Village, Shanglong village, Longzhuang village and Huangsha village.
